Hi guys. Just been for my MOT (ITV actually) and Fred failed on the brake lights not working.

They were working a couple of days ago so that's a bit of bad timing. Anyway found the fault to be in the brake switch, the plastic blob/ push thingy which pushes the 2 electric contacts together has slightly melted so it's too short to push the 2 contacts together. I wonder if this is a common fault? Citroen want 75euros for a new one! Am going to try putting a bit of material between the blob/ push thingy to make it a little longer as a repair for now.

Bit of wooden lolly stick has done the job! Been back to the MOT place and got my shiny new sticker (you display the MOT not the Tax disc here).

It's not really necessary to display anything as Plod just types in the Reg no; the PNC provides chapter and verse on Keeper, Tax, MoT and insurance. But if you've triggered an ANPR van while going to an MoT or you're on trade plates, a 'producer' has to be issued and processed (with evidence of MoT test if relevant), wasting loads of everyone's time; all because the bureaucratic procedures don't cater for these circumstances. This is why you'll see obviously s/h vehicles on trade plates and with no normal plates (they've been ripped off and skipped).
